Men's Soccer Looking Forward To The Start of 2019 Season

8/22/2019 10:20:00 AM

With two pre-season scrimmages behind them NEO Men's soccer are now will focusing on games that count.

After good showings against Jon Brown University on Aug 13th and Oklahoma Wesleyan University on the 19th the outlook for this season looks bright. Against Jon Brown, the team had only been together for 5 days. Leadership from returner Angel Avalos in the midfield and from new comers Alex Pike and Marc Rovira had the Norsemen looking poised and organized. Against a tough JBU side, NEO allowed very few shots on goal. Late in the game NEO gained some offensive momentum and eventually forced a PK to get on the board.  Throughout the evening, the Norsemen demonstrate upgraded depth in all position.

Against Oklahoma Wesleyan the Norsemen's offense came to life. Alex Frances led the way scoring all 3 goals for the Norsemen on the day. While 3 goals were scored, many other opportunities were created while a variety of midfield combinations worked well for the Norsemen.

With the 2 pre-season games behind them the Norsemen look to open up with a busy Non-conference schedule. In the first 7 days of the season. The season will open up on the road on August 24th against nationally ranked Cowley County. On August 27th the Norsemen will host Neosho County, and will then turn around and host the Coffeyville Ravens on Aug 30th.
